Johnny Depp will soon don the fangs and step what would seem to be not far out of his normal realm.

Warner Bros. has teamed up with Depp’s Infinitum-Nihil and Graham King’s GK Films to create a feature-length film based on Dark Shadows. Shadows was a daytime supernatural soap opera back in the sixties.

The show had filmed over 1, 225 episodes and was considered a spooky soap with a lot of creepy atmosphere. It included such horror icons as vampires, monsters, ghosts, zombies, werewolves, and witches. Some TV specials and possible films have been attempted over the years but none ever getting someone the star quality of Depp.

Depp and King are going to produce the film with David Kennedy. Kennedy ran Dan Curtis Productions until Curtis died of a brain tumor last year. Curtis was the producer and director that created Dark Shadows. Depp has said before that he was always obsessed with the series when he was younger and had dreamed of being Barnabas Collins (originally played by Jonathan Frid), the vampire patriarch on the show.
